**14:22** — Import of the Harrowgate branch catalogue into Shelfwise stalled at 61%, and dupes started piling up in the holdings table. Heads up for new folks: this is the classic symptom of the MARC batch worker losing its cursor. Priya paused the queue, reran from the last checkpoint, and things recovered by 14:40. The offending run's trace token is below.

trace token, bagag-kawep: htk6_d2d45a

**Q: Should I compress telemetry payloads before sending them to Hollowpine?**

Short answer: yes, always. The Hollowpine ingest tier rejects uncompressed payloads over 256 KB, and zstd at level 3 is the sweet spot — anything higher burns CPU for little gain. The `tessel-agent` handles this automatically if you enable the compression flag in its config. If the agent's sealed credential bundle gets locked after repeated ingest failures, unlock it with the recovery passphrase just below.

unlock words, fahof-yahaf: praael-gorox-tamix-druwyn-zorys

## Weather-alert fan-out (Stormlark)

Welcome aboard! Stormlark takes a single alert from the Gusthaven feed and fans it out to push, SMS, and email workers via the queue. The tricky bit: dedupe keys expire after ten minutes, so replayed alerts can double-send if you're not careful. The fan-out config lives in the alerts repo, not here — yes, that's confusing, we know. If the routing table ever looks wrong, reach out first at the address below.

escalation mailbox, kaweg-kahif: druwyn.sordor@nelvroworks.corp

## Artifact Signing — SDK Parity Notes (Weekly Sync)

Kestrel SDK for Android reached parity with the Swift client this sprint: offline queueing, batched telemetry, and retry semantics now match. Both SDKs ship as signed artifacts from the same pipeline. Remaining gap: background sync throttling, targeted next sprint. Verify both release bundles before tagging. Both artifacts validate against the shared signing key below.

signing key of kawig-fafog = bky19_6Fypv1qws7J8qJtaYjX